Question About PC Looks

hello! I have a question about my PC, I want to put a Noctua Nh-D15 inside because of its low temps and low noise (plus it doesn't look half bad either), but I also think that a Thermaltake 360mm liquid cooler (or any liquid cooler that fits 120mm fans) would look very nice because you would be able to see most of the nice looking mobo rather than metal fins. I honestly don't know which I want, so that's why I'm asking for opinions. Let me know if you need more pics. Thanks!

If you are thinking of getting Noctua and then changing fans, just don't get it. The reason why it is so good is because of fans. You can get similiar dual towers with nicer looking fans with minimal drop on performance from Phanteks etc.
